Some night shots of my RHD 2011 TGX 6x2 Euro 5. Firstly the controls on the door (Mirrors, electric windows etc), with the headlight controls slightly blurred in the background
[ external image ]

The stereo (the basic 'fleet spec' version)
[ external image ]

The main control panel, again this is fleet spec with only the basic options. NOTE the mid lift axle button is illuminated brighter when the axle is up
[ external image ]

Speedo: (Ignore that Yellow ABS Light!)
[ external image ]

All together with the steering wheel controls NOTE: The red glow on the sunglasses storage compartment? They come from small mood lights above which are on with the sidelights. The footwells both light up in a white glow too.
[ external image ]
Im happy to take better pictures if required as these were taken on my phone. Im also happy to answer any questions regarding the TGX!
